Output 597203e05d196d59529502328781fdb28e2ed6b3a86ecb3078afae03a8f19bec:33

value
23510363
script pubkey
OP_0 OP_PUSHBYTES_20 93e640d4047448a9fb1801f3a6642567e52e427b
address
ltc1qj0nyp4qyw3y2n7ccq8e6vep9vljjusnm6ve649
transaction
597203e05d196d59529502328781fdb28e2ed6b3a86ecb3078afae03a8f19bec
spent
true